Types and Applications: Choosing the Right Hook for Your Truck

When it comes to towing, choosing the right tow hook for your truck is paramount. These robust attachments are the critical link between your vehicle and the trailer or load you’re hauling, ensuring a safe and secure connection on the road. The variety of tow hooks available can be overwhelming, but understanding types and applications allows truck owners in Brownsville, Texas to make informed decisions.
There are three primary types: O-ring hooks, eyelet hooks, and clevis hooks. O-ring hooks are versatile and popular for light-duty towing due to their simple design and reliable grip. Eyelet hooks offer enhanced stability and are suitable for heavier loads, while clevis hooks, with their robust construction and high strength-to-weight ratio, excel in demanding situations like off-road towing or hauling heavy equipment.
The right hook selection hinges on several factors: vehicle make and model, the weight and type of load being towed, and the specific towing situation. For instance, a light-duty pickup truck in Brownsville might utilize an O-ring hook for occasional light-duty towing, while a commercial hauler would benefit from eyelet hooks or clevis hooks to handle the heavier demands of construction sites or distribution centers. Installation and Maintenance: Ensuring Secure and Reliable Connections

The proper installation and ongoing maintenance of tow hooks are paramount to ensuring secure and reliable connections when towing vehicles, especially in demanding environments. For those who rely on their trucks for work or leisure towing, such as those utilizing truck diagnosis tools Brownsville Texas professionals recommend, a thorough understanding of these processes is essential. A poorly installed or neglected hook can lead to catastrophic failure during tow operations, posing significant safety risks and potential damage to both the vehicle being towed and the towing rig.
Installation requires meticulous attention to detail, including proper alignment, secure fastening, and adherence to manufacturer specifications. Maintenance, on the other hand, involves regular inspections for signs of wear, corrosion, or damage, coupled with timely replacement of components as needed. For instance, steel tow hooks, while robust, can weaken over time due to stress concentrations at bolt points, necessitating periodic tightening and eventual replacement. Conversely, some manufacturers offer synthetic or composite hooks that require less maintenance but should be inspected for cracks or other defects.
To ensure optimal performance, regular upkeep is crucial. This includes cleaning the tow hook and associated hardware to prevent rust and corrosion build-up, as well as re-lubricating moving parts if applicable. During inspections, check for proper clearance between the tow hook and ground, ensuring no obstructions that could impede safe towing operations. Advanced Tools for Diagnosis: Optimizing Performance in Brownsville

In the realm of truck maintenance, particularly in vibrant cities like Brownsville, Texas, advanced tools for truck diagnosis have emerged as indispensable assets for fleet managers and mechanics. These innovative tools go beyond conventional methods, offering a deeper understanding of vehicle performance and enabling more effective troubleshooting. By employing cutting-edge diagnostic equipment, professionals in Brownsville can optimize engine efficiency, enhance safety features, and minimize downtime—all crucial factors in the highly competitive trucking industry.
Brownsville, with its strategic location and bustling transportation hub, demands efficient fleet management. Here, truck diagnosis tools have revolutionized the way mechanics identify and rectify issues. For instance, modern diagnostic scanners can quickly access vehicle systems, providing real-time data on engine parameters, transmission health, and brake performance. This proactive approach allows for early detection of potential problems, such as sensor malfunctions or fluid leaks, which could lead to catastrophic failures if left unaddressed. By utilizing these tools, mechanics in Brownsville can significantly reduce repair times and improve overall fleet reliability.
One notable example is the implementation of advanced OBD-II (On-Board Diagnostics) scanners that connect to a vehicle’s computer system. These scanners not only retrieve error codes but also provide detailed reports on various components, including the engine control unit (ECU), transmission control module (TCM), and ABS systems. By analyzing this data, mechanics can make informed decisions, prescribe precise remedies, and prevent recurring issues. Moreover, with access to cloud-based diagnostic platforms, fleet managers in Brownsville can remotely monitor their vehicles, receive alerts on maintenance needs, and schedule service before potential breakdowns occur. This proactive approach translates to cost savings and enhanced operational efficiency.
